Car judders when driving (after repairing a blown head gasket)

Hi, title pretty much says it all, I recently repaired my head gasket (didn't skim it) and ever since it very occasionally judders but its quite a big judder, also took 4 attempts this morning to start it. It's fully serviced, new coolant, spark plugs, oil, oil filter also new fuel line, head gasket etc etc.

The only thing i can think of is some sort of air lock or misfire problem. Any Ideas?

Yeah worth a compression check to test the work you have just done, it could be a rotten wire in the loom that hasnt like being disturbed too though.
